RICHARD Keogh says he will give his all in his role as interim head coach of Blackpool.
The 38-year-old former Derby and Republic of Ireland defender stepped up to the top job after the dismissal of Neil Critchley on Wednesday. His first game in charge was yesterday’s trip to Cambridge.
“Once I got the call asking me to take charge for the interim period, my sole focus was on the team and how we can best prepare for the weekend,” he said ahead of the U’s clash.
